Brief job description and logistics
The position is located at Bodgaun Primary Hospital, situated in Ward 11, Indrawati Rural Municipality, Sindhupalchok District, Bagmati Province, Nepal. The hospital is jointly managed by Indrawati Local Municipality, Government of Nepal, and an Italo-Nepalese NGO called Jay Nepal, which constructed it in 2018 and partially transferred its ownership to the Local Government from June 06th , 2023.
